Not sure if this is the best place to get event feedback read, but oh well.

I'm sure that the event organizers and casters are aware of some or all of these issues, but I'll add my two cents to the pile anyway:

-The audio desync issues are obviously unacceptable in a professional-grade cast. I kept the stream audio off probably 90% of the time--it was too obnoxious trying to figure out whether I should know what the casters were talking about or if the audio had desynced yet again

-Some truly bizarre things occurred in terms of interaction between the video of the casters and the video of the games, including showing the casters full-size with the game in the background and occasionally showing only the casters during the games. I have no idea whether any of these were intentional, but in my opinion, none of them should have been happening. They were universally distracting and detrimental.

-Personally, I would do away with the picture-in-picture video of the casters. Look at the GSL, day9's dailies, the TSL Qualifier semis/finals broadcasts, the IEM broadcasts--all of the best-produced and most professional SC2 casts leave that picture-in-picture out. NASL and related events should follow suit. There's more than enough time between sets to build a visual rapport with the audience.

-The pre-game interviews were way too long. I know that part of the NASL plan is to build the audience's relationship with the personalities of the players via similar content and I think that's a great plan, but if you're going to show that content directly before a match it has to be more focused. Artosis' interviews were paced too slowly and weren't hype-oriented to the degree they should have been. I think those interviews lasted around 15 or 20 minutes total--half that time at most would be a vast improvement. If the audience is told that a bo7 starts at 14:00 then I really think they should be seeing games by 14:10.

I loved the games and I think Inc/Gretorp will be great as a casting team with some more experience. They seemed pretty nervous this time around, which is understandable given the incredible hype they generated for the event.
